What role does an industrial-grade POCl3 diffusion furnace system play in DOSS? Master Quantitative Phosphorus Control


The industrial-grade POCl3 diffusion furnace serves as the foundational tool for creating Doped Oxide Solid Sources (DOSS). Its primary role is to deposit precise phosphorus-containing oxide layers onto silicon source wafers, effectively converting them into reliable dopant reservoirs. Through strict regulation of internal pressures and gas flows, the system determines the exact chemical composition of the solid source.

By mastering the partial pressure of phosphorus oxychloride (POCl3), this furnace system allows for quantitative control over the phosphorus content. It transforms a standard deposition process into a highly tunable manufacturing step, creating a predictable dopant source for subsequent diffusion applications.

The Mechanism of Deposition

Creating the Active Source Layer

The fundamental purpose of the furnace in this context is to coat silicon source wafers with a specific material.

The system deposits a phosphorus-containing oxide layer across the wafer surface. This coating is not the final product's active circuitry but rather serves as the "source" material (DOSS) for future processes.

Regulating the Liquid Source

The furnace system integrates a liquid source bubbler containing POCl3.

To control how much phosphorus enters the chamber, the system precisely manages the carrier gas flow rate through this bubbler. This flow rate acts as the primary dial for introducing the dopant into the environment.

Achieving Quantitative Control

Controlling Partial Pressure

The effectiveness of a DOSS depends entirely on the concentration of phosphorus it holds.

The furnace achieves this by manipulating the partial pressure of POCl3. This is done by balancing the carrier gas flow from the bubbler against the overall pressure maintained inside the furnace tube.

The Precision Range

The industrial-grade system offers a remarkably wide and precise operating window.

Operators can adjust the POCl3 partial pressure from as low as 0.004% up to 4.28%. This specific range allows manufacturers to tune the "strength" of the diffusion source with extreme granularity.

Defining the Dopant Reservoir

This precise control capability moves the process beyond simple coating.

It enables the quantitative control of phosphorus content within the diffusion source. The result is a solid source wafer that acts as a known, calibrated reservoir for secondary diffusion processes.

Operational Considerations

The Necessity of Dual-Variable Control

Achieving the specific partial pressure required for a high-quality DOSS is not a single-step setting.

It requires the simultaneous synchronization of the carrier gas flow rate and the furnace tube pressure. A deviation in either variable will shift the partial pressure, altering the phosphorus content of the final source.

Sensitivity at Low Concentrations

The ability to operate at a partial pressure of 0.004% implies a need for high system stability.

When targeting the lower end of the doping spectrum, the margin for error narrows significantly. The system's industrial-grade components are essential here to maintain steady states without fluctuation.

Optimizing DOSS Preparation

To leverage the full capability of a POCl3 diffusion furnace for solid source preparation, consider your specific targets:

  • If your primary focus is high-precision doping: Prioritize the rigorous stabilization of furnace tube pressure to lock in the exact partial pressure required for your target resistivity.
  • If your primary focus is process versatility: Utilize the full partial pressure range (0.004% to 4.28%) to manufacture a spectrum of DOSS wafers with varying phosphorus concentrations for different product lines.

By precisely modulating the chemical environment, the furnace ensures that your solid sources provide a consistent and quantifiable baseline for all subsequent diffusion steps.
